《数据库应用 Visual FoxPro平台 Visual FoxPro 6.0职业技能培训教程 操作员级 修订版》PDF下载

  • 购买积分:12 如何计算积分?
  • 作  者:全国计算机信息高新技术考试教材编写委员会编写
  • 出 版 社:北京:科学出版社
  • 出版年份:2007
  • ISBN:9787030197870
  • 页数:345 页
图书介绍:本书介绍了数据库的基础知识,语言基础,数据库表的创建,自由表操作,数据库的管理,数据查询,视图的创建与应用等。

第1章 Visual FoxPro基础 1

1.1 数据库的基础知识 1

1.1.1 数据与信息 1

1.1.2 数据管理技术的发展 2

1.1.3 数据库(DB即Database) 5

1.1.4 数据库管理系统(DBMS即DataBase Management System) 6

1.1.5 数据库系统(DBS即DataBase System) 6

1.1.6 数据模型 7

1.1.7 关系数据库的基本概念 9

1.2 Visual FoxPro概述 9

1.2.1 Visual FoxPro的特性 9

1.2.2 Visual FoxPro的安装、卸载、启动与退出 10

1.2.3 Visual FoxPro 6.0用户界面 14

1.2.4 Visual FoxPro 6.0的工作方式 16

1.2.5 Visual FoxPro的向导 17

1.2.6 Visual FoxPro 6.0系统环境的配置 18

1.2.7 Visual FoxPro 6.0设计器 20

1.2.8 Visual FoxPro 6.0的生成器 21

第2章 Visual FoxPro语言基础 23

2.1 Visual FoxPro的数据类型 23

2.1.1 字符型 23

2.1.2 数值型 23

2.1.3 浮点型 24

2.1.4 双精度型 24

2.1.5 整型 24

2.1.6 货币型 24

2.1.7 日期型 24

2.1.8 日期时间型 24

2.1.9 逻辑型 24

2.1.10 备注型 24

2.1.11 通用型 25

2.1.12 字符型(二进制) 25

2.1.13 备注型(二进制) 25

2.2 表达式 25

2.2.1 字符型表达式 25

2.2.2 数值型表达式 26

2.2.3 日期型表达式 27

2.2.4 逻辑表达式 27

2.2.5 关系表达式 27

2.3 变量与数组 28

2.3.1 常量 28

2.3.2 变量 30

2.3.3 数组 34

2.4 过程与函数 37

2.4.1 调用过程或函数 37

2.4.2 向过程或函数发送值 37

2.4.3 接收函数的返回值 38

2.4.4 在过程或函数中检验参数 39

2.5 常用命令 39

2.5.1 Visual FoxPro命令结构 39

2.5.2 常用命令 42

2.6 常用函数 46

2.6.1 字符串处理函数 47

2.6.2 数值处理函数 50

2.6.3 日期和时间处理函数 52

2.6.4 数据库操作函数 53

2.6.5 其他函数 54

2.7 常用的程序结构 56

2.7.1 顺序结构 56

2.7.2 分支结构 57

2.7.3 循环结构 58

第3章 数据表的创建 61

3.1 项目管理器的应用 61

3.1.1 创建一个项目 61

3.1.2 打开和关闭项目 62

3.1.3 项目管理器的选项卡 63

3.1.4 查看项目内容 65

3.1.5 使用项目管理器 66

3.1.6 定制项目管理器 68

3.2 创建数据表 70

3.2.1 使用表向导创建表 70

3.2.2 使用表设计器创建表 73

3.2.3 使用命令创建表 81

3.3 使用表设计器修改表 82

3.3.1 添加字段 82

3.3.2 删除字段 83

3.3.3 重新命名字段 83

3.4 习题 84

第4章 自由表的操作 89

4.1 自由表的基本操作 89

4.1.1 表的打开 89

4.1.2 表的关闭 90

4.1.3 删除自由表 91

4.1.4 显示表结构 91

4.1.5 导入、导出数据 92

4.2 处理记录 94

4.2.1 浏览记录 94

4.2.2 定制“浏览”窗口 97

4.2.3 添加记录 100

4.2.4 删除记录 103

4.2.5 修改记录 106

4.2.6 查询定位记录 106

4.3 表的复制 112

4.3.1 结构与数据的同时复制 112

4.3.2 只复制表文件结构 113

4.3.3 只复制记录数据 113

4.3.4 复制任何类型的文件 114

4.3.5 记录数据复制生成数组 115

4.3.6 复制生成排序表文件 115

4.4 表数据的替换 116

4.5 筛选和排序 118

4.5.1 记录的筛选 118

4.5.2 记录的排序 120

4.6 表数据的统计 122

4.6.1 计数命令 122

4.6.2 求和命令 122

4.6.3 求平均值命令 123

4.6.4 计算命令 124

4.6.5 汇总命令 124

4.7 习题 125

第5章 数据库的管理 131

5.1 设计数据库 131

5.1.1 设计数据库的基本步骤 131

5.1.2 确认创建数据库的目的 132

5.1.3 创建数据库表 132

5.1.4 确定所需字段 133

5.1.5 确定关系 134

5.1.6 设计优化 135

5.1.7 示例数据库图解 135

5.2 数据库的基本操作 136

5.2.1 创建新数据库 136

5.2.2 打开数据库 139

5.2.3 关闭数据库 142

5.3 数据库表的基本操作 142

5.3.1 新建数据库表 142

5.3.2 添加自由表 143

5.3.3 从数据库中移出表 144

5.4 数据表的索引 145

5.4.1 创建索引 146

5.4.2 索引文件的打开与关闭 150

5.4.3 确定主控索引 151

5.4.4 使用表达式进行索引 152

5.4.5 查看索引信息 155

5.4.6 重建活动索引文件 155

5.4.7 删除索引 155

5.5 表与表之间的关系 156

5.5.1 永久性关系 156

5.5.2 临时性关系 158

5.5.3 数据表之间的参照完整性设置 160

5.6 工作区与数据工作期 162

5.6.1 工作区 162

5.6.2 数据工作期 164

5.7 管理数据库 165

5.7.1 在项目中添加数据库 166

5.7.2 从项目中移去数据库 166

5.7.3 删除数据库 166

5.7.4 查看数据库分层结构 166

5.7.5 浏览数据库文件 167

5.7.6 扩展数据库文件 168

5.7.7 检查数据库 168

5.7.8 查看和设置数据库属性 168

5.7.9 创建存储过程 169

5.8 引用多个数据库 170

5.8.1 打开多个数据库 170

5.8.2 设置当前数据库 170

5.8.3 选择当前数据库中的表 171

5.8.4 作用域 171

5.9 数据库错误处理 172

5.10 习题 172

第6章 查询 177

6.1 使用查询向导创建查询 177

6.1.1 进入“查询向导”的方法 177

6.1.2 使用“查询向导”创建查询 178

6.2 使用查询设计器创建查询 183

6.2.1 添加数据环境 184

6.2.2 设计要查询的字段 185

6.2.3 确定联接 187

6.2.4 筛选记录 190

6.2.5 排序依据 191

6.2.6 分组依据 192

6.2.7 杂项操作 193

6.2.8 设计输出方式 194

6.2.9 运行查询 198

6.2.10 保存查询 198

6.3 SQL的语言概述 199

6.3.1 SQL语言的特点 199

6.3.2 数据定义语言 200

6.3.3 数据操纵语言 204

6.3.4 数据控制语言 205

6.4 查询命令(SELECT)基本用法 206

6.4.1 基本查询 207

6.4.2 带条件查询 208

6.4.3 内部连接查询 209

6.4.4 嵌套查询 210

6.4.5 简单的计算查询 211

6.4.6 外部连接查询 212

6.5 查询结果处理 214

6.5.1 输出排序 214

6.5.2 分组与筛选查询 215

6.5.3 集合的并运算 216

6.5.4 显示部分结果 217

6.5.5 输出重定向 218

6.6 习题 219

第7章 视图 224

7.1 创建视图 224

7.1.1 使用向导创建视图 224

7.1.2 用视图设计器创建视图 229

7.1.3 使用命令创建视图 236

7.2 利用视图访问数据库 239

7.2.1 利用视图更新数据 239

7.2.2 视图的操作 242

7.3 习题 249

第8章 报表和标签 254

8.1 报表的布局 254

8.2 创建报表 255

8.2.1 使用报表向导 255

8.2.2 使用报表设计器创建报表 263

8.2.3 使用“快速报表” 263

8.3 报表设计器的使用 265

8.3.1 报表工具栏 265

8.3.2 设置报表数据源 266

8.3.3 规划报表布局 267

8.3.4 增添报表控件 268

8.3.5 按布局分组数据 276

8.3.6 定制报表布局 278

8.3.7 预览和打印报表 282

8.4 标签文件的创建 284

8.4.1 使用“标签向导”创建标签 284

8.4.2 使用标签设计器创建标签 288

8.5 习题 288

第9章 表单技术 294

9.1 使用向导创建表单 294

9.1.1 使用向导创建单一表表单 295

9.1.2 使用向导创建一对多表单 297

9.2 表单设计器 299

9.2.1 使用表单设计器创建表单 299

9.2.2 表单设计器环境 299

9.2.3 创建数据环境 303

9.2.4 向表单中添加对象 305

9.2.5 控件的操作与布局 307

9.2.6 运行表单 310

9.2.7 表单集 311

9.3 常用表单控件 311

9.3.1 基本控件 311

9.3.2 按钮类控件 316

9.3.3 框类控件 328

9.4 习题 338